Essential Films is a channel that aims to take a closer look at beloved and culturally important films, classic and modern, to examine what makes the films that are generally considered to be "great movies" so great, while also championing debated contemporary films and unearthing unsung masterpieces from some of film's earlier decades. These are the films that I believe are the greatest: the best of the best, the films that anyone who loves (or even simply likes) films should see. My greatest hope for this channel is that it will introduce younger generations to older movies and older generations to newer movies, but more importantly, that it will give people a chance to reexamine films that they've already seen with a new perspective. Absolutely none of these videos are "spoiler-free", as I pretty much cover each film on a general scale, attempting more or less to capture the film's structure scene-by-scene as I address the competing critical theories, so be warned. All in all, regardless of whether you like or dislike any of these films, I do believe that these are all worth a closer look.

@eduardo_corrochio
@eduardo_corrochio 3 жыл бұрын
Stephen Stucker was so funny in this. And the cool thing is, he had no lines written for him; they gave him the "straight lines" that he would react to, and they let him have carte blanche to do/say silly stuff ... so, what we see on the screen is his improv. Brilliant. He would've had a big career but he got AIDS in the mid 1980's and died, unfortunately.
